Breakdown

HB Dive out of Weak I Close Flex is a straight downhill run play designed to hit the interior gap quickly before the defense can flow. The diagram shows the offensive line blocking straight ahead at the point of attack with no pulling linemen, while the fullback leads through the hole to pick off the first linebacker that shows. The lone route shown is the halfback's dive path attacking the A or B gap, and this is purely a run play with no play-action element, so the primary read is a one cut decision at the line: take what the interior blocking gives you.

Defensive Reads

Pre-snap, count the box: if the defense has 7 or 8 in the box with safeties creeping down, this play will get stuffed and you should audible out. Watch linebacker alignment depth; linebackers playing downhill at the line signal run blitz recognition and will beat the fullback's lead block. Post-snap, key the Mike linebacker's first step, since a fast trigger into the dive gap means the defense has this play scouted and diagnosed. This play struggles against gap-control run blitzes and A-gap shoots that beat the fullback before he can seal the hole. It beats base 4-3 and 3-4 fronts playing read-and-react run fits, especially when linebackers are in man coverage on backs or tight ends and have to work through traffic to fill.

Usage Tips

Use HB Dive on early downs against defenses that stack extra men in coverage or show light boxes with only 6 or fewer defenders inside the tackles.

Check the linebacker depth pre-snap: if the Mike and Will are sitting shallow expecting run, audible into a play-action shot instead, but if they are backed off in coverage this dive hits fast.

Trust your fullback lead block and stay patient for one beat before committing to a gap, since this play rewards a single decisive cut rather than dancing behind the line.

Pair HB Dive with PA Boot Slide or PA Spot from the same Close Flex set so the run action sets up post-snap conflict for linebackers on later downs.

Best used in short yardage and 3rd and 1 or 2 situations, or early in a series to establish tempo and bait aggressive run blitzes for a counter call later.
